বৃহস্পতিবার, ১৬ আগস্ট, ২০১৮

UVA 11220 - Decoding the message.

#include<bits/stdc++.h>
using namespace std;
int main()
{
    long ts,cs=1;
    cin>>ts;
    getchar();
    getchar();
    while(ts--)
    {
        if(cs!=1)
        {
            cout<<endl;
        }
        string s;
        printf("Case #%d:\n",cs++);
        while(getline(cin,s))
        {
            long sz=s.size();
            if(sz==0)
                break;
            long i,cnt=0;
            s+=' ';
            string s1;
            for(i=0; i<=sz; i++)
            {
                if(s[i]==' ')
                {
                    long sz1=s1.size();
                    if(sz1>cnt)
                    {
                        cout<<s1[cnt];
                        cnt++;
                    }
                    s1="";
                }
                else
                {
                    s1+=s[i];
                }
            }
            cout<<endl;
        }
    }
}


কোন মন্তব্য নেই:

একটি মন্তব্য পোস্ট করুন

Factorization with prime Sieve

vector <int> prime; char sieve[1000009]; int N=1000009; void primeSieve ( ) { sieve[0] = sieve[1] = 1; prime.push_back(2); ...